State of the Science—A pilot project of the National Cancer Institute, this web site provides audiovisual presentations and transcripts from State-of-the-Science meetings, which are designed to encourage participants to:
  • Discuss obstacles to translating basic research into clinical practice
  • Identify critical questions that are of the highest priority for clinical investigation
  • Review the implications for design of phase III trials
